点击事件 第5页
利用Fetch API优化表单提交:防止JavaScript启用按钮状态重置-创客网

利用Fetch API优化表单提交:防止JavaScript启用按钮状态重置

当传统表单提交导致页面完全重载时,通过JavaScript动态启用的按钮会恢复到其初始的禁用状态。本教程将详细介绍如何利用现代WebAPI——FetchAPI实现异步表单提交(AJAX),从而避免页面重载,确...
消失的彩虹的头像-创客网消失的彩虹8个月前
04610
HTML下载链接添加进度条怎么实现-创客网

HTML下载链接添加进度条怎么实现

实现HTML下载链接添加进度条的关键在于利用JavaScript和HTML5的FileAPI来监控下载进度。让我们深入探讨如何实现这一功能,并分享一些实际应用中的经验。在开始之前,先回答你的问题:HTML下载链...
消失的彩虹的头像-创客网消失的彩虹9个月前
0459
JavaScript中如何实现组件通信?-创客网

JavaScript中如何实现组件通信?

在JavaScript中实现组件通信的方法包括:1.使用props和callbacks进行父子组件通信;2.利用ContextAPI在组件树中传递数据;3.采用Redux等状态管理库进行集中式状态管理。这些方法各有优势和适用...
消失的彩虹的头像-创客网消失的彩虹10个月前
0289
js如何实现网络拓扑 交互式网络拓扑图绘制技巧-创客网

js如何实现网络拓扑 交互式网络拓扑图绘制技巧

要使用JS实现交互式网络拓扑图,可按照以下步骤操作:1.选择合适的库:推荐D3.js(高性能、可定制)、vis.js(简单易用、适合快速开发)和Cytoscape.js(适合复杂图论算法),其中vis.js适合原...
消失的彩虹的头像-创客网消失的彩虹9个月前
0279
uni-app如何控制导航栏默认按钮-创客网

uni-app如何控制导航栏默认按钮

在uni-app中,通过配置pages.json文件中的navigationBar属性来控制导航栏的默认按钮。具体步骤包括:1.在pages.json中设置navigationBarButtons属性添加按钮,如“返回首页”按钮。2.使用onNavi...
消失的彩虹的头像-创客网消失的彩虹8个月前
0489
JavaScript的void操作符是什么?怎么用?-创客网

JavaScript的void操作符是什么?怎么用?

JavaScript的void操作符用于执行表达式并返回undefined。其核心作用是确保表达式结果为undefined,常见于早期阻止链接跳转的场景,如href='javascript:void(0);',但现代开发中已较少使用。1.vo...
消失的彩虹的头像-创客网消失的彩虹8个月前
0369
js如何实现下拉菜单的展开和收缩-创客网

js如何实现下拉菜单的展开和收缩

下拉菜单的展开和收缩可以通过CSS和JavaScript实现。1)使用CSS的:hover伪类可以简单实现,但不适合触摸屏。2)JavaScript方法通过toggleDropdown函数和点击事件监听器实现更灵活的控制,适合触...
消失的彩虹的头像-创客网消失的彩虹9个月前
0549
如何在JavaScript中实现分页功能?-创客网

如何在JavaScript中实现分页功能?

在JavaScript中实现分页功能可以通过以下步骤:1.使用slice方法切割数据数组,每页显示固定数量的数据。2.创建导航控制,包括“上一页”、“下一页”和跳转功能,使用JavaScript处理点击事件。3...
消失的彩虹的头像-创客网消失的彩虹11个月前
0369
JS如何处理音频和视频-创客网

JS如何处理音频和视频

JavaScript控制音视频播放与交互的核心方法包括:1.使用HTML5音视频元素的play()、pause()等方法控制播放;2.通过currentTime、volume、playbackRate等属性实现播放时间、音量、倍速控制;3.监...
消失的彩虹的头像-创客网消失的彩虹7个月前
0349
jQuery事件、效果与DOM操作深度解析-创客网

jQuery事件、效果与DOM操作深度解析

本教程旨在详细阐述如何利用jQuery简化JavaScript开发,聚焦于事件处理、动画效果和DOM操作。文章将涵盖jQuery的引入、常用事件绑定(如点击事件)、多种内置动画效果(如显示/隐藏、淡入/淡出...
消失的彩虹的头像-创客网消失的彩虹8个月前
0428
如何实现UIKit滑块的单向“下一步”导航(禁止回退)-创客网

如何实现UIKit滑块的单向“下一步”导航(禁止回退)

本文详细介绍了如何在UIkit滑块中实现强制单向“下一步”导航,即使目标索引在当前索引之前,也能避免滑块回退。通过比较目标幻灯片索引与当前幻灯片索引,并根据条件选择调用show(index)或show...
消失的彩虹的头像-创客网消失的彩虹6个月前
0228
js怎样检测用户操作空闲状态 js检测用户空闲状态的5种实用方案-创客网

js怎样检测用户操作空闲状态 js检测用户空闲状态的5种实用方案

检测用户在JavaScript中的空闲状态可通过监听用户活动事件并设置定时器实现,具体包括以下5种方案:1.监听mousemove、keydown、touchstart、click事件并在事件触发时重置定时器;2.使用防抖优化...
消失的彩虹的头像-创客网消失的彩虹9个月前
0428
使用html2pdf生成PDF并通过Ajax发送至PHPMailer实现邮件附件功能-创客网

使用html2pdf生成PDF并通过Ajax发送至PHPMailer实现邮件附件功能

本教程详细阐述了如何利用前端JavaScript库html2pdf生成PDF文档,并将其以Base64编码字符串的形式通过Ajax发送至后端PHP脚本。在后端,我们使用PHPMailer库接收并解码该PDF数据,最终将其作为附...
消失的彩虹的头像-创客网消失的彩虹8个月前
0288
解决AJAX动态加载元素事件失效:深入理解jQuery事件委托-创客网

解决AJAX动态加载元素事件失效:深入理解jQuery事件委托

本教程旨在解决使用jQueryAJAX与PHP进行动态内容加载时,新加载元素事件绑定失效的问题。核心在于理解并应用jQuery的事件委托机制,通过将事件监听器绑定到静态父元素上,有效处理AJAX响应中动...
消失的彩虹的头像-创客网消失的彩虹7个月前
0408
js如何防止重复点击 js防止重复提交的3种解决方案-创客网

js如何防止重复点击 js防止重复提交的3种解决方案

防止JavaScript重复点击和提交的关键方法有三种:1.禁用按钮法,点击后立即禁用按钮并更改文本提示,请求完成后恢复;2.节流函数(Throttle),限制函数在设定时间间隔内仅执行一次,适用于非即...
消失的彩虹的头像-创客网消失的彩虹9个月前
0328
CSS怎样实现图片镜像水印效果?伪元素叠加定位-创客网

CSS怎样实现图片镜像水印效果?伪元素叠加定位

使用伪元素实现图片镜像水印可通过::before或::after添加content并结合position、transform:scaleX(-1)实现水平翻转;2.父容器需设position:relative,伪元素设position:absolute并用top:50%、l...
消失的彩虹的头像-创客网消失的彩虹7个月前
0508